How To Fix HRPAYAT_ADIST013 - Proportionality factor for CNTR2 split &1: &2 / &3


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PAYAT_ADIST - Messages for Function ADIST

  • Message number: 013

  • Message text: Proportionality factor for CNTR2 split &1: &2 / &3

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message HRPAYAT_ADIST013 - Proportionality factor for CNTR2 split &1: &2 / &3 ?

    The SAP error message HRPAYAT_ADIST013 typically relates to issues in the payroll processing, specifically concerning the proportionality factor for a split in the CNTR2 (counter 2) field. This error can occur in various scenarios, particularly when dealing with payroll calculations that involve multiple components or periods.

    Cause:

    The error message indicates that there is a problem with the proportionality factor used in the calculation of a specific payroll component. The message format Proportionality factor for CNTR2 split &1: &2 / &3 suggests that the system is trying to calculate a value based on a split (likely between different periods or components), but the values being used are not valid or do not meet the expected criteria.

    Common causes for this error include:

    1. Incorrect Configuration: The payroll schema or the rules governing the calculation of the proportionality factor may not be set up correctly.
    2. Data Issues: There may be missing or incorrect data in the infotypes related to the employee's payroll, such as time data, wage types, or other relevant information.
    3. Period Overlaps: If there are overlapping periods in the payroll data, it can lead to confusion in calculating the proportionality factor.
    4. Custom Code: If there are custom enhancements or modifications in the payroll processing logic, they may not be handling the proportionality factor correctly.

    Solution:

    To resolve the HRPAYAT_ADIST013 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Review the payroll schema and ensure that the rules for calculating the proportionality factor are correctly defined.
      • Verify that the relevant wage types and their settings are configured properly.
    2. Validate Data:

      • Check the employee's infotypes (especially IT0000, IT0001, IT0007, IT0014, etc.) for any inconsistencies or missing data.
      • Ensure that the time data is accurate and does not have any overlaps or gaps.
    3. Review Periods:

      • Look for any overlapping payroll periods that might be causing the issue. Ensure that the periods are defined correctly and do not conflict with each other.
    4. Debugging:

      • If you have access to the ABAP code, you can debug the payroll processing to identify where the error is occurring. This may involve checking the logic that calculates the proportionality factor.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to payroll processing and the specific error message for additional insights or patches that may address the issue.
    6. Contact SAP Support:

      • If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ance. They may provide specific notes or patches that can resolve the error.
